The problem and solution

Problem: Everyone sends one email. Then stops.

You find a company worth reaching out to and send a good pitch — then nothing. Most people don't reply to the first email, or the second. Almost nobody sends a third.

Find a company Send one email No reply Forgotten
One email, 1–2% reply. The rest is silence — not because they said no, but because nobody asked twice.

Solution: Pitchitz keeps following up until they reply.

How it works

Four steps. Then it runs by itself.

Built for a small team, not a sales department with a CRM.

1

Load customers

Add one, or import your whole list at once — name, email, the service you're pitching.

2

Pick a service

Website, Google listing, whatever you sell — each service carries its own follow-up ladder.

3

Pitchitz sends and follows up

The first email goes out automatically, then every follow-up on schedule, from your own domain — until they answer.

4

You mark Won or Lost

The moment someone replies, follow-ups stop and the lead lands in your hands. Answer, then close the file.

FAQ

Plain answers.

Do I need my own domain?

Yes. You verify a sending domain in Settings before Pitchitz can send on your behalf — this is what keeps your emails landing in the inbox, not spam.

How many emails does a customer get?

One per step on your ladder — typically four over two weeks — and it stops at their first reply. Nobody is ever pestered.

Which address do the emails come from?

From your own verified domain, with your business name as the sender. Replies come back into Pitchitz, and you answer from there so the customer always sees one conversation.

What if a customer unsubscribes?

Pitchitz stops immediately, closes their open leads, and never emails them again. You can still reach them another way.

Is there a contract or a trial that expires?

No trial, no contract. The Free plan is free for as long as you like. Paid is monthly, cancel any time from Settings; your data stays readable for 90 days after you stop.
